Temperature and Humidity Situations in Greece throughout September: Climate In Greece September

Because the summer season months fade away, Greece experiences a pleasing transition into autumn, characterised by snug temperatures and mild humidity ranges throughout September. This era permits guests and locals alike to get pleasure from the most effective of Greece’s local weather earlier than the arrival of winter.
Temperature fluctuations all through Greece in September are comparatively calm, with common highs starting from 26°C (79°F) within the northern areas of Thessaloniki to twenty-eight°C (82°F) within the southern islands of Crete. In a single day lows sometimes vary from 18°C (64°F) within the mountains to 22°C (72°F) within the coastal areas. Metropolis temperatures are as follows:
– Athens: common highs of 26°C (79°F), common lows of 20°C (68°F)
– Thessaloniki: common highs of 24°C (75°F), common lows of 18°C (64°F)
– Mykonos: common highs of 28°C (82°F), common lows of 24°C (75°F)
– Santorini: common highs of 27°C (81°F), common lows of twenty-two°C (72°F)
– Corfu: common highs of 26°C (79°F), common lows of 20°C (68°F)
Sea temperatures in Greece throughout September are delicate, starting from 24°C (75°F) to 26°C (79°F), relying on the placement. This nice sea temperature creates a great atmosphere for swimming, snorkeling, and different water sports activities. Coastal areas are likely to have related temperature patterns, with solely slight variations relying on the precise space.
Evaluating and contrasting humidity ranges in Athens and Thessaloniki, it is clear that Athens experiences increased humidity ranges all through September, averaging round 64%. Thessaloniki, then again, enjoys comparatively decrease humidity, averaging round 54%. This distinction impacts the general local weather in every metropolis, making Athens really feel extra humid and Thessaloniki really feel extra snug.

Precipitation and Rainfall in Greece throughout September

In September, Greece expertise a gradual lower in rainfall because the summer season months come to an finish. Nevertheless, the nation’s assorted terrains and coastal proximity to the Mediterranean Sea create important regional variations in precipitation patterns. Understanding these variations is essential for each agricultural planning and vacationer actions. For instance, areas like Attica and the Peloponnese sometimes obtain extra rainfall than the northern areas of Macedonia and Epirus.
Common Rainfall Patterns in Greece throughout September
The nationwide common rainfall for Greece in September is round 60-80 mm (2.4-3.2 in) throughout the nation, representing a comparatively dry spell earlier than the onset of autumn. Nonetheless, varied areas expertise distinctive weather conditions as a result of their geographical settings. For example, areas located close to the ocean are likely to have milder temperatures and extra precipitation than these inland.
| Area Kind | Common September Rainfall (mm) |
|---|---|
| Coastal areas | 80-120 mm |
| Inland areas | 40-60 mm |
